Getting the Shot: Photographer Lea Lee in Egypt

by Scuba Diving staff
 
Indian mackerel | Scuba Diving Magazine
Indian mackerel
Lea Lee

How it happened: It was an early-morning dive, around 6 a.m., when I encountered this school of Indian mackerel on the Naama Bay house reef, swimming around with open mouths to take in some breakfast. You can see them almost any time you dive at Naama Bay.

How she got the shot: I used Canon 400D in a Hugyfot housing, Canon EF-s 60mm macro lens and one Ikelite Ds-125 strobe, ISO 100, 1/160, f/8.0.
